Herbiehv Posted March 7, 2018 Share Posted March 7, 2018 Why don't you try them? There are a few good ones around.Climates of Tamriel, Vivid Weathers, Obsidian Weathers, Dolomite Weathers, to name just a few of the popular ones.It's all a matter of taste and what you are looking for ( realistic, fantasy..) Vivid is my favorite. Has all the weather. sunny, storms, fog, clouds and is configurable with a book or MCM menu in SkyUi. I find it the most realistic one. It also comes with Tools to change or inspect a certain weather type should you feel the need for that. Runner up would be Climates for me.I don't use any ENB, although I use Claralux to tinker with light temperature and other settings.
